Corkbar to Open March 5

For Corkbar, Managing Partner Caleb Wines, John McGonigle, Garry Muir, Chris Schiffman and Craig Hoffman teamed up to “re-create the California wine tasting experience.” Beginning Thursday, March 5, expect 100% California wines, including more than 40 wines by the glass. Corkbar will gladly you pour you a flight of five wines, one ounce apiece. You’ll also find a dozen beers, half on tap and mostly from California.

Ana Henton and Gregory Williams of MASS Architecture & Design (Silverlake Wine, Bacaro L.A.) crafted the southeast corner of the EVO building. Wines uses the phrase “wine country chic” to describe MASS’ design, which he considers “rustic and casual, with upscale elements…Our design partner MASS have done an incredible job of weaving a combination of materials into the design that subtly play on elements of the wine country.” Henton’s design incorporated green wine bottles into the architecture and decoratively displays rows of corks, which are stuck in the wall. You’re welcome to sit at the curved wooden bar, sunlit dining area or out on the patio.

Albert Aviles, sous chef at Bar Marmont, consulted on the seasonal, market-driven menu, with every listing featuring suggested wine pairings. Chef du Cuisine Byron Hogan will execute Aviles’ vision. Expect to find SNACKS/SIDES like Bacon Gougeres and a market-driven soup of the week. SALADS are highlighted by a Shredded Duck & Brussels Sprout Salad with candied hazelnuts, blue cheese and frisee, all drizzled with roasted apple and hazelnut oil vinaigrette. Corkbar also offers sandwiches, boards of cheese and charcuterie, and MAINS like Striped Bass with chorizo, corn relish and romesco. 6-Hour Braised Short Ribs is only available after 5 PM and arrives on a bed of cheesy polenta. For dessert, you’ll find chocolates, Banana Bread Pudding and Citrus Shortcake with dark chocolate panna cotta, citrus compote and smoked almond brittle. To see the full menu, CLICK HERE.

Corkbar will be open daily from 11:30 to at least midnight. If there’s action at nearly Staples Center or L.A. LIVE, they can stay open until 2 AM.
